Commission for Complaints for Telecom-television Services (CCTS) CCTS is an independent agency whose mandate is to resolve complaints of consumers about their telecom and TV services, and complaints of small business customers about their telecom services, free of charge. In November 2008, it was reported that the CRTC had received thousands of complaints from individuals about the implementation of the Do Not Call List.
